The Supreme Court will hear arguments Tuesday in a case that could reduce the scope of one of the nation’s bedrock environmental laws. The case deals with the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A), which mandates that the government consider the environmental impacts of its actions before moving ahead with them. More than 75 percent of the globe became permanently drier over the past three decades, according to a report from the United Nations Convention to Combat Desertification (UNCCD). President-elect Trump named Alina Habba, one of his personal attorneys and fiercest media surrogates, as counselor to the president on Sunday. Habba has represented Trump in some of his highest profile civil cases and is perhaps most well known for her frequent television appearances vociferously defending her client.
